TechAuthority is the official original equipment manufacturer (OEM) service information portal for Stellantis (formerly Fiat Chrysler Automobiles or FCA). It provides automotive professionals and vehicle owners with: Official wiring diagrams and repair manuals. Diagnostic tool software downloads (like wiTECH). TechAuthority is the official online service for FCA (now Stellantis) service information, including diagnostic software and ECU calibration files (flash files). When a module—such as the Powertrain Control Module (PCM), Transmission Control Module (TCM), or Body Control Module (BCM)—requires an update to fix performance issues, improve fuel efficiency, or correct errors, a "flash file" is downloaded and programmed into the vehicle using J2534 pass-through hardware.
